excel 如何编写代码,设置自动刷新,不用F9键

如何编写代码 使得工作表自己不停的刷新, 如何停止?
悬赏 20分 代码我有,可是这个代码有缺陷,就是不知道如何让它停止,按esc键后,我要保存数据时,它又自动跳一次,所以我不贴出来了

悬赏30分

会的人不难,请给个代码,最好把开始和停止这个按钮也给设计进去

在我需要的时候点个开始就不停的刷,要它停止的时候,再点一下就可以了

还有停止后,数据要保留在最后一次地刷新上,不要再跳

一楼的回答我不懂,请你把所有的代码都贴上去,包括自动刷新的,

Private Sub CommandButton1_Click()
On Error GoTo handleCancel
Application.EnableCancelKey = xlErrorHandler 'ESC键终止刷新
While True
Calculate '刷新,相当于按 F9
Wend
handleCancel:
'If Err = 18 Then
' MsgBox "You cancelled"
'End If
End Sub
温馨提示:答案为网友推荐,仅供参考

相关了解……

你可能感兴趣的内容

本站内容来自于网友发表,不代表本站立场,仅表示其个人看法,不对其真实性、正确性、有效性作任何的担保
相关事宜请发邮件给我们
© 非常风气网